The plugin also saw a boost in its core emission features. Users gained the ability to emit particles from multiple lights and could utilize a new within the emitter layer. Perhaps most importantly, Particular allowed for the spawning of auxiliary particles from the main particles themselves. This parent-child relationship meant that an exploding firework could trigger a secondary shower of sparks, creating incredibly complex, layered effects that were previously very difficult to achieve. Particular 2.2 is a 3D particle system plugin that allows users to create smoke, fire, rain, snow, sparks, and abstract organic shapes. Unlike the default particle effects built into After Effects, Particular operates in a true 3D space, allowing particles to weave between layers and interact with lights and cameras.
